I want to climb to Mount Everest Base Camp to raise as much money for the Helen & Douglas Hospice in Oxford. Helen & Douglas House is a charity-funded hospice that care for children to young adults with life limiting conditions and illnesses. Douglas house cares for young adults, whereas helen house cares for children. My friend, Lauren Tandy, was taken in to Douglas house in  February of last year to be cared for after fighting her battle with cancer. 

Helen & Douglas house requires £5.25 million to run every year, only £600,000 of which is funded by the government. The care that Lauren, her family and I all received was amazing. I want to make sure that other people can benefit from the care that we benefited from during our time in the hospice and that anyone that has to go through this terrible, heartbreaking situation does so in the most caring environment, which to me is Helen & Douglas House

Helen & Douglas House helps local families cope with the challenges of looking after a terminally ill baby or child who will die prematurely. We are a home from home for our patients and their families, and provide round-the-clock care in a warm, loving environment.
